About the Company

Our client is a Singapore-listed financial technology company operating across Southeast Asia, with a strong presence in the Philippines, Vietnam, and Thailand. They are scaling rapidly and transforming financial services through data-driven innovation and machine learning. With a 100+ person data team and a commitment to advanced analytics, they are building world-class capabilities in credit risk, fraud detection, and customer intelligence across emerging markets.

About the Role

We are seeking an experienced and driven Head of Data Science to lead data science and machine learning efforts across three fast-growing international markets: Philippines, Vietnam, and Thailand. This is a senior leadership role at the intersection of advanced analytics, credit risk modeling, and regional business strategy. You will build and guide a centralized team of ~5 data scientists based in Singapore, own end-to-end development of credit risk models, and establish the foundation for broader ML capabilities that scale across markets. You will serve as the primary bridge between technical teams and business stakeholders in each country, translating complex data science insights into actionable business strategies.

Key Responsibilities

  • Team Leadership & Strategy
    • Lead and mentor a centralized team of data scientists based in Singapore serving Philippines, Vietnam, and Thailand markets.
    • Define the data science roadmap aligned with business priorities in each market.
    • Build a high-performance, collaborative team culture and establish best practices in model development, validation, and deployment.
    • Manage hiring, onboarding, and career development of data science talent.
    • Drive a culture of innovation, experimentation, and continuous learning.
  • Credit Risk & ML Model Development
    • Own end-to-end design, development, validation, and deployment of credit risk models including: Application risk scorecards, Behavioral risk scorecards, Transaction risk models, Default prediction models.
    • Remain hands-on and lead by example - actively contribute to data analysis, model building, and technical problem-solving alongside the team (50% management, 50% hands-on technical work).
    • Expand team capabilities beyond credit risk to include: Fraud detection, Customer segmentation, Churn prediction, Propensity modeling, Lifetime value (LTV) prediction.
    • Collaborate with ML engineering teams to integrate models into operational systems and data pipelines.
    • Establish model governance, monitoring, and performance tracking frameworks.
    • Drive continuous improvement of model accuracy and business impact.

Requirements

Essential Qualifications

  • Minimum 10 years of experience in data science, machine learning, or advanced analytics.
  • At least 3-5 years in a team leadership or people management role.
  • Deep domain expertise in credit risk modeling and/or the financial services industry (lending, banking, fintech, digital lending, BNPL, or similar).
  • Proven track record of building and deploying credit scorecards (application scorecards, behavioral scorecards, PD/LGD models).
  • Strong technical skills across the full data science lifecycle: Data analysis and exploration, Feature engineering, Model development (logistic regression, gradient boosting, ensemble methods), Model validation and testing, Production deployment and monitoring.
  • Hands-on proficiency with: Python (pandas, scikit-learn, XGBoost, LightGBM), SQL and data manipulation, Statistical analysis and hypothesis testing, ML model deployment and MLOps.
  • Excellent communication and stakeholder management skills, with the ability to explain complex technical concepts to non-technical audiences, present to C-level executives and senior leadership, and influence business decisions with data.
  • Proven people management experience: hiring, mentoring, performance management, and team building.
  • Bachelor's degree in Computer Science, Statistics, Mathematics, Engineering, Economics, or related quantitative field (Master's or PhD preferred).
